Output 23e67f264a2039c06515b492d0a790577e2700d46d09d7fc239f3727c956779a:0

value
33570000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f656c1a40e1ec20974cad5eb5105941c467598f8 OP_EQUALVERIFY OP_CHECKSIG
address
1PTXA8cg8aDC6E21Bk4S1aCYCBQsF9yvhK
transaction
23e67f264a2039c06515b492d0a790577e2700d46d09d7fc239f3727c956779a
spent
true